
Pantheon III sits along the Seine and plays a mix of house, dance, and hip-hop. The room features a sprawling bar, with raised sections for table service that look out over the main floor.
This venue distinguishes itself from the basement clubs scattered across the city by choosing verticality over depth. Where the typical Parisian nightspot buries patrons in subterranean, windowless boxes, Pantheon III uses its elevation to provide a sense of scale. It is a louder, more transparent alternative to the claustrophobic dance floors found in the nearby Marais, trading the intimacy of a cramped cellar for a vantage point that keeps the entire room in view.
